The Advantages Of Using EPS SIP Panels

EPS SIP panels, also known as Expanded Polystyrene Structural Insulated Panels, are becoming increasingly popular in the construction industry due to their numerous benefits These panels consist of a layer of expanded polystyrene foam sandwiched between two structural facings, typically made of oriented strand board (OSB) This innovative building material offers a range of advantages compared to traditional construction methods, making it a desirable choice for both residential and commercial projects.

One of the primary benefits of EPS SIP panels is their energy efficiency The expanded polystyrene foam provides excellent insulation properties, helping to reduce heating and cooling costs in buildings The tight seal created by the panels also minimizes air leakage, further enhancing their energy efficiency As a result, structures built using EPS SIP panels are more comfortable to live or work in and require less energy for temperature regulation.

In addition to energy savings, EPS SIP panels offer faster construction times compared to conventional building methods The panels are prefabricated off-site according to the exact specifications of the project, which reduces the time required for on-site assembly This can result in significant cost savings for builders and project owners, as well as a quicker return on investment The lightweight nature of EPS SIP panels also makes them easier to handle and install, further speeding up the construction process.

Furthermore, EPS SIP panels are known for their structural strength and durability The combination of expanded polystyrene foam and oriented strand board creates a rigid, reliable building material that can withstand extreme weather conditions and natural disasters This makes structures constructed with EPS SIP panels more resilient and long-lasting, reducing the need for frequent repairs and maintenance.
